What is an Air Source Heat Pump?
An Air Source Heat Pump is a system that absorbs heat from the outside air to heat your home and provide hot water. Even when it's cold outside, ASHPs can extract heat from the air. They work similarly to a refrigerator in reverse, using a refrigerant to absorb heat and transfer it indoors.
Types of Air Source Heat Pumps
- Air-to-Air Heat Pumps: These systems provide heating by transferring heat from the outside air to the indoor air. They can also offer cooling during warmer months.
- Air-to-Water Heat Pumps: These systems transfer heat from the outside air to water, which is then used for heating radiators, underfloor heating systems, or providing hot water.

Steps Involved in ASHP Installation
Installing an ASHP involves several steps, each crucial to ensuring the system operates efficiently and effectively.
Site Assessment
A professional installer will assess your property to determine the best location for the ASHP, considering factors like space, noise, and proximity to living areas.
System Design
The installer will design a system tailored to your home's heating needs, ensuring the ASHP is appropriately sized and integrated with existing heating systems.
Installation Process
The installation involves setting up the outdoor unit, connecting it to the indoor system, and ensuring all components are correctly installed and functioning.
Testing and Commissioning
After installation, the system is tested and commissioned to ensure it operates efficiently and meets the specified heating requirements.

Common Challenges in ASHP Installation
While ASHPs offer numerous benefits, there are some challenges to consider during installation.
Space Requirements
ASHPs require adequate outdoor space for the unit, which can be a challenge for properties with limited space.
Noise Levels
Although modern ASHPs are quieter than older models, they can still produce noise, which may be a concern for some homeowners.
Initial Costs
The upfront cost of purchasing and installing an ASHP can be higher than traditional heating systems, although government incentives can help offset these costs.

Frequently Asked Questions
- How long does an ASHP last? With proper maintenance, an ASHP can last 15-20 years.
- Can ASHPs work in cold climates? Yes, modern ASHPs are designed to work efficiently even in cold climates.
- Do ASHPs require planning permission? In most cases, ASHPs do not require planning permission, but it's best to check with your local authority.
- Are ASHPs noisy? While they do produce some noise, modern ASHPs are designed to be quieter than older models.
- Can ASHPs provide hot water? Yes, air-to-water heat pumps can provide hot water for your home.
